Getting Volunteered

One of the dubious jobs that a pastor faces on a regular basis is being volunteered for things. For the most part, it is truly an honor. If you think about it, the reason that they are volunteering you is because they love you and are proud of you. They want to "show you off" to their friends and family, which is pretty cool!

I have people in my congregation who are active in civic clubs in the community. Lots of times when they need a speaker my name comes up. It is like, "Oh Pastor Jeff does such a fine job, he'd love to speak to our community club!" I am honored, truly I am. I am also busy, too busy!

I wish there were some tactful way to get out of these obligations. Sometimes I have a good reason because I am already busy, but to say that I just want some down time with the family does not always hold water. I get a , "I thought Friday was your day off" kind of remark.

If your reading this, please gracefully ask your pastor if he's looking for outside engagements before you mention his name in public. This way he can say yes or no and neither of you will look bad in doing so. Also, remember that he helped you out next time he calls you and asks for a favor!
